About Napidtlak Lighthouse
Napidtlak Lighthouse is a maritime navigation aid located in Greenland, GL. It is currently operational and active, providing guidance to vessels navigating the surrounding waters. The light sits at a focal height of 9 meters above mean sea level.
Light characteristic: The identifying signal of this lighthouse is Fl WRG 3s. This means the light produces 1 flash every 3 seconds. Mariners use this distinctive pattern to positively identify the light and distinguish it from other aids to navigation in the area. The light color is wrg, which may indicate a specific sector or warning zone.
Position: Napidtlak Lighthouse is positioned at 68.8065°N, 51.2247°W, near Greenland in GL.
Geographic context: Napidtlak Lighthouse is situated on the Arctic Ocean. The location falls within the polar climate zone with ice conditions for much of the year.
